金芪降糖胶囊多成分含量研究

金芪降糖胶囊(JQJTC)临床上常用于2型糖尿病的预防与治疗,但其中主要的化学成分含量尚不清楚。本研究首先建立JQJTC中新绿原酸、绿原酸、隐绿原酸、芒柄花素、芒柄花苷、毛蕊异黄酮、毛蕊异黄酮苷、黄芪甲苷、小檗碱、表小檗碱、小檗红碱、黄连碱、药根碱、巴马汀、木兰花碱的超高效液相-串联质谱联用的含量测定方法,再采用所建立的方法测定JQJTC中15种成分的含量,并考察辅料对JQJTC多成分含量的影响。使用ACQUITYUPLC BEH C18(100 mm × 2。1 mm,1。7 μm)色谱柱,流动相为0。1%乙酸-5 mmol·L-1乙酸铵水溶液(A)-乙腈(B),流速0。3 mL·min-1,柱温40 ℃,采用电喷雾离子源,在正离子模式下进行检测。结果显示建立的方法符合中国药典含量测定方法学的要求;所检测的15种成分在JQJTC中含量高低不等,含量前5位依次是小檗碱、绿原酸、巴马汀、黄连碱、隐绿原酸,共占87。31%;未含辅料全方提取物中黄连生物碱类(小檗碱、表小檗碱、小檗红碱、黄连碱、药根碱、巴马汀、木兰花碱)和金银花有机酸类(新绿原酸、绿原酸、隐绿原酸)成分含量显著低于胶囊内容物含量,这10种成分含量占测定成分总含量的99。20%。本研究建立了准确、灵敏和高效的JQJTC多成分超高效液相色谱-串联质谱测定方法,稳定可靠地检测了胶囊中15种成分含量,可为更全面的质量分析提供基础;并发现辅料可使测定的生物碱类和有机酸类成分含量增加,这可能有利于胶囊整体药效的发挥。
Study on multi-component contents of Jinqi Jiangtang Capsule
Jinqi Jiangtang Capsule(JQJTC)is clinically used for the prevention and treatment of type 2 diabetes,but the contents of its main chemical components are not yet clear.In this study,an ultra-high-performance liquid chromatography-tandem mass spectrometry(UHPLC-MS/MS)method was established for the determination of 15 components in JQJTC,including new chlorogenic acid,chlorogenic acid,cryptochlorogenic acid,formononetin,ononin,calycosin,calycosin-7-glucoside,astragaloside IV,berberine,epiberberine,berberrubine,coptisine,jatror-rhizine,palmatine and magnoflorine.The method was used to determine the contents of 15 components in the capsule and then to investigate the influence of excipients on the contents of the components in JQJTC.The separa-tion was performed on a ACQUITY UPLC BEH C18 column(100 mm × 2.1 mm,1.7 μm)with a mobile phase consisting of 0.1%acetic acid and 5 mmol·L-1 ammonium acetate(A)and acetonitrile(B)with gradient elution at a flow rate of 0.3 mL·min-1 and a column temperature at 40 ℃.Electron spray ionization was used for mass spec-trometry in positive ion mode.The established method meets the requirements of methodology of content determi-nation in Chinese pharmacopoeia.The contents of 15 components in JQJTC varied from high to low.The top 5 contents were berberine,chlorogenic acid,magnoflorine,coptisine,and cryptochlorogenic acid,accounting for 87.31%of the total content.The contents of 10 components,including the alkaloids of coptidis rhizoma(berberine,epiberberine,berberrubine,coptisine,jatrorrhizine,palmatine and magnoflorine)and the organic acids of honey-suckle(new chlorogenic acid,chlorogenic acid,and cryptochlorogenic acid)in the whole formula extract without excipients was significantly lower than that in the capsule.These components accounted for 99.20%of the deter-mined component contents.In this experiment,an accurate,sensitive and efficient UHPLC-MS/MS method for the determination of multi-components in JQJTC was established,which stably and reliably detected the contents of 15 components in the capsule and could provide the basis for more comprehensive quality analysis.It was also found that excipients had an increasing effect on the contents of detected alkaloid and organic acid components,which may be beneficial to the effectiveness of the capsules.
